    Gov Election 2023: Ogun PDP, APC In Tight Race

    The All Progressives Congress and the Peoples Democratic Party are trailing each other in the governorship election results in 15 local government areas in Ogun State.

    While APC won in eight local government areas, the PDP won in seven councils out of the 15 councils declared by the Independent National Electoral Commission.

    The APC won in Odeda, Egbado-North, Egbado-South, Ewekoro, Ijebu-North, Ijebu-Ode, Ipokia and Abeokuta-North.

    The PDP won in Abeokuta-South, Ogun Waterside, Ijebu-North/East, Ikenne, Ijebu-East, Remo-North and Odogbolu.

    Meanwhile, the PDP state collation agent, Sunkanmi Oyejide, has called for a rerun in some polling units where elections were cancelled.

    Oyejide made the call while reacting to the huge number of polling units in Ikenne, Ogun Waterside and Remo-North where the election was cancelled due to the non-function of the Bimodal Voters Accreditation System machines and violence.

    However, the APC state collation agent, Yemi Adelani, however disagreed with him, saying it was not necessary.

    Adelani said the collation officer was right to have cancelled the votes due to the reasons given.
